我让Joomla网站在前端和后端都发出HTTP错误500
。
我将index.php的权限更改为755
,但没有运气。
我注意到它运行的是PHP 5.6,所以我升级到PHP 7,现在它只是给我一个空白屏幕。我检查了错误日志,并收到以下错误:
PHP Warning: PHP Startup: Unable to load dynamic library
'/usr/php/54/usr/lib64/php/modules/uploadprogress.so' -
/usr/php/54/usr/lib64/php/modules/uploadprogress.so: undefined symbol:
zend_ini_string_ex in Unknown on line 0
我之前也遇到了这个错误。关于我可以/应该禁用哪些模块来修复此问题的任何想法?
答案 0 :(得分:0)
您看到的警告可能与空白页无关。假设您已经在configuration.php文件中将$error_reporting
设置为maximum
并且没有看到错误,那么请尝试逐个禁用系统插件(先禁用最后安装的插件)直到出现问题是固定的。
现在,如果您仍然看到错误,那么当您更新到PHP 7时可能没有安装PHP MySQL模块。当您拥有WHM时,这个问题很常见,基本上,您需要安装模块通过EasyApache。有关此内容,请参阅this post。